Stock Sizes in Stainless Steel
Garter springs are extension springs with the ends fastened
together to form a ring. They are primarily used to maintain
controlled pressure of a radial lip seal on a shaft and to
compensate for lip wear, changes in volume or stiffness of
the elastomer caused by the fluid, and the effect of temperature
changes and time. Other uses include small motor belts and
electrical connectors.
Associated Spring Raymond Asia garter springs are engineered
and manufacturer to provide a consistent and reliable product.
They feature high initial tension to provide constant load
and a special tapered end to assure a strong connection and
a continuous near uniform body diameter.
Material
 |
Stainless steel - plain
finish Type 302 per ASTM A313 or AMS 5688 spring temper.
(Chemical and physical only.) |

Lengths
SPEC garter springs are available in a variety of standard
lengths which can be trimmed and assembled to meet your required
inside diameter. Simply trim the non-tapered end to your needed
length and assemble by screwing the tapered end into the non-tapered
end as shown below.

Tolerances
Body O.D. ± 0.005"
Load at 0.187" extension ± 10%
Ends
Springs are sold in unassembled lengths with interlock ends.
